Báo cáo học liệu
Mua học liệu
Mua học liệu:
-
Số dư ví của bạn: 0 coin - 0 Xu
-
Nếu mua học liệu này bạn sẽ bị trừ: 2 coin\Xu
Để nhận Coin\Xu, bạn có thể:
Cấu trúc dữ liệu Danh sách (List) SVIP
Lưu ý: Ở điểm dừng, nếu không thấy nút nộp bài, bạn hãy kéo thanh trượt xuống dưới.
Bạn phải xem đến hết Video thì mới được lưu thời gian xem.
Để đảm bảo tốc độ truyền video, OLM lưu trữ video trên youtube. Do vậy phụ huynh tạm thời không chặn youtube để con có thể xem được bài giảng.
Nội dung này là Video có điểm dừng: Xem video kết hợp với trả lời câu hỏi.
Nếu câu hỏi nào bị trả lời sai, bạn sẽ phải trả lời lại dạng bài đó đến khi nào đúng mới qua được điểm dừng.
Bạn không được phép tua video qua một điểm dừng chưa hoàn thành.
Dữ liệu luyện tập chỉ được lưu khi bạn qua mỗi điểm dừng.
Cho biến hoten như sau:
hoten = ["Nguyễn Văn A", "Trần Văn B", "Phạm Thị C"]
Hãy cho biết hoten[1] là xâu nào dưới đây?
Kiểu dữ liệu của biến i trong đoạn code trên là
nhomHS = ["Nguyễn Văn A", "Trần Văn B"]
Trong Python, câu lệnh nào dưới đây thêm xâu "Phạm Thị C" vào danh sách nhomHS?
Hoàn thành đoạn code hiển thị các phần tử của danh sách hoten:
hoten = ["Nguyễn Văn A", "Trần Văn B", "Phạm Thị C"]
for i in range(len(hoten)):
print(
- i
- hoten[i]
Cho biến danh sách sau
hoten = ["Nguyễn Văn A", "Trần Văn B", "Phạm Thị C", "Nguyễn Ngọc D"]
Hãy cho biết lệnh nào sau đây in ra "Nguyễn Ngọc D"? (Chọn 2 phương án)
Cho biến danh sách sau
hoten = ["Nguyễn Văn A", "Trần Văn B", "Phạm Thị C", "Nguyễn Ngọc D"]
Hãy cho biết lệnh nào sau đây in ra "Phạm Thị C"? (Chọn 2 phương án)
Cho biến danh sách SoNguyenTo như sau:
SoNguyenTo = [3, 5, 7]
Lệnh nào dưới đây chèn thêm số 2 vào vị trí đầu tiên của SoNguyenTo?
SoNguyenTo = [3, 5, 7, 3, 11]
SoNguyenTo.remove(3)
print(SoNguyenTo)
Kết quả hiển thị trên màn hình sau khi thực hiện đoạn code trên là
Văn bản dưới đây là được tạo ra tự động từ nhận diện giọng nói trong video nên có thể có lỗi
- Xin chào các bạn hôm nay tôi sẽ giới
- thiệu với các bạn một cái cấu trúc dữ
- liệu phức đầu tiên đó là danh sách hay
- còn gọi là list hôm trước chúng ta đã
- học về 4 kiểu dữ liệu cơ bản đó là kiểu
- sau ký tự fr
- kiểu số nguyên NT kiểu số thập phân
- flash kiểu logic Bun
- thì những cái kiểu dữ liệu đó chúng ta
- có thể nhóm lại với nhau để tạo thành
- một cái danh sách Vậy thì danh sách nó
- là cái gì và việc khai báo sử dụng cái
- danh sách đó ở trong bài thơ nói như thế
- nào chúng ta sẽ bắt đầu đi vào bài học
- hôm nay
- bây giờ tôi sẽ mở cái phần mềm patchim
- tôi tạo một cái project mới Tôi đặt tên
- là danh sách
- Bây giờ tôi xóa code mặc định của bài
- thơ Đi
- bài hôm nay tôi tạo ra một cái bình chú
- là tôi lấy một ví dụ đơn giản như thế
- này bây giờ chúng ta muốn lưu họ tên của
- một nhóm học sinh một lớp học và một
- nhóm học sinh Thế thì chúng ta sẽ dùng
- cái biến họ tên như thế này nếu như mà
- chỉ có một học sinh thì chúng ta dùng
- một cái biến là họ tên thôi nhưng mà nếu
- như mà có nhiều học sinh thì khi đấy
- giải pháp là chúng ta có thể tạo ra
- nhiều biến ứng dụng như là họ tên một
- bằng Nguyễn Văn A như thế này
- với học sinh thứ hai chúng ta sẽ có một
- cái biến tên là họ tên hai vân vân có
- từng nào học sinh thì chúng ta phải sử
- dụng từ đấy biến đúng không Thế thì nó
- sẽ
- rất khó khi mà chúng ta muốn thêm một
- học sinh hoặc là bớt Mở học sinh thì cái
- cách tổ chức này nó không mềm dẻo Vậy
- thì khi đó chúng ta có dùng một cái cấu
- trúc dữ liệu ở trong bài thơ người ta
- gọi nó là danh sách thay vì sử dụng
- nhiều cái tên biến là họ tên một họ tên
- hai vân vân thì bây giờ chúng ta sẽ sử
- dụng một cái biến họ tên Nói chung họ
- tên thôi chúng ta mở đóng ngoặc như thế
- này
- có nghĩa là nó sẽ là một cái danh sách
- vào trong danh sách này nó gồm có nhiều
- cái phân tử và mỗi một cái phân tử khác
- nhau bởi dấu phẩy Tôi ví dụ như là
- Nguyễn Văn A ở đây thì chúng ta sẽ dán
- nó vào đây rồi dấu phẩy phân tử thứ hai
- rồi phần tử Thứ Ba Phạm phán sai
- cái danh sách này có thể thêm bớt tùy
- như vậy chúng ta chỉ cần một cái tên
- biến thôi và tên biến này nó sẽ là gồm
- có danh sách có nhiều cái phân tử như
- thế này
- chúng ta sẽ xem cái kiểu dữ liệu của cái
- biến họ tên này như thế nào nhé chúng ta
- dùng lệnh 2 biến họ tên
- tôi sẽ chạy
- à Tôi thấy Vinh nó lên
- đây Các bạn nhìn thấy là cái kiểu
- dữ liệu của cái biến họ tên này nó là
- một kiểu ngân sách
- Bây giờ tôi muốn lấy ra các cái họ tên ở
- trong cái danh sách này từ cái phân tử
- đầu tiên phần tử thứ hai và từ thứ ba
- thì khi đấy chúng ta có thể dùng họ tên
- mở ngoặc vuông
- không
- trong bài thơ Cây chỉ số người ta sẽ
- đánh số từ không
- phân tử đầu tiên là không phân tử thứ
- hai là một Vân Vân bây giờ tôi sẽ in
- không thể lên xem là chúng ta sẽ được
- cái dữ liệu nó như thế nào nhé
- họ tên không Đó là cái phần tử đầu tiên
- của cái danh sách đó là Nguyễn Văn A
- rồi họ tên một họ tên hai thì cũng tương
- tự như vậy chúng ta chỉ thay số 0 bằng
- số 1 và số 2 số 2 đây là Phạm Văn Sơn có
- lệnh nào đó để diệt được tất cả các cái
- phần tử của danh sách Họ tên là không ở
- trong bài thơ chúng ta dùng vòng lặp for
- như thế này rất phổ biến cho y
- họ tên Ring cái họ tên y
- ở princi Thôi Tôi xin lỗi
- tôi thử chạy đó như vậy chúng ta sẽ được
- Nguyễn Văn A Trần Văn B và Phạm Văn C ở
- đây nó giống cái lệnh for ở bài học hôm
- trước là for Ying họ thêm có nghĩa là họ
- tên này Nó là một cái danh sách gồm có 3
- phần tử ở trên này biến y này nó sẽ là
- biến xâu ký tự và y sẽ lấy giá trị lần
- lượt từ cái phần tử thứ không của cái
- danh sách Họ tên này sau đó phần tử 1
- phần tử 2 và khi đấy chúng ta sẽ in ra
- như thế này các bạn chú ý ghi ở đây Nó
- là một cái biến có kiểu là trùng với cái
- kiểu của cái phần tử của cái danh sách
- Họ thêm Đó là kiểu chuỗi cho nên y cũng
- là kiểu duỗi và Như vậy là chúng ta sẽ
- không cần phải sử dụng từng cái biến đơn
- này nữa họ tên một họ tên hai
- trong vai thơ chúng ta có thể lấy ra số
- lượng phần tử của một cái danh sách bằng
- cái lệnh là Lan của họ thêm chúng ta cần
- phải in cái số lượng phân tử của một cái
- danh sách lên màn hình số lượng phân tử
- là ma
- các bạn lưu ý khi mà chúng ta khai báo
- tên biến họ tên kiểu danh sách khi đấy
- vay thêm nó sẽ trang bị cho cái biến
- danh sách này rất nhiều Viettel tác
- chúng ta gõ họ tên
- dấu chấm như thế này khi đấy nó hiển thị
- lên những cái thao tác có thể gắn với
- cái biến họ tên này ví dụ như là
- tôi giả sử như là Tôi sử dụng cái áp lực
- này cái lệnh app bên này sẽ thêm một cái
- phần tử vào cuối danh sách Họ tên này
- tôi lấy ví dụ chúng ta truyền vào cái
- giá trị Trần Quang Khải khi đấy vay thêm
- nó sẽ thêm cái sông Trần Quang Khải và
- cuối danh sách này chúng ta thử
- đó cái phần tử Trần Quang Khải này đã
- được thêm vào ở cuối danh sách sau
- Nguyễn Văn B ở đây
- lúc đầu chúng ta có thể gán cái biến
- danh sách này bằng rỗng như thế này Thế
- sau đó thì chúng ta có thể bổ sung thêm
- các phân tử của danh sách này tôi lấy ví
- dụ tôi muốn nhập vào họ tên của một cái
- nhóm gồm có 5 học sinh chúng ta có thể
- dùng cái Ford
- tính bằng chúng ta nhập cái họ tên của
- học sinh từ bàn phím
- sau khi nhập từ bàn phím và cái biến tên
- là hs này thì bây giờ chúng ta sẽ bổ
- sung cái cái Học sinh này này vào cái
- biến danh sách Họ tên ở đây chúng ta
- dùng lệnh họ tên
- chấm áp bình hs như thế này Hoặc nếu
- chúng ta không muốn dùng biến trung gian
- hf này thì chúng ta có thể copy luân cả
- cái đoạn code này ở đây và đưa nó vào
- luôn ở đây và chúng ta sẽ bỏ cái dòng
- lệnh này đi
- như thế này cũng được đó như vậy là
- chúng ta sẽ nhập vào họ thêm của một học
- sinh sau đó thì chúng ta thêm cái học
- sinh đó vào cái biến danh sách họ tên và
- lặp lại cái việc này 5 lần từ 0 cho đến
- 4 và mỗi một lần chúng ta sẽ nhắc
- công nhận như thế này
- bây giờ tôi thử chạy
- [âm nhạc]
- đấy cái lệnh là nó sẽ thêm một cái họ
- tên đăng nhập từ bàn phím vào cuối cái
- danh sách Họ tên này Đầu tiên là Trần
- Văn A sau đấy Nguyễn Văn B Phạm Thị C
- như thế này và số phần tử là 5 Ở đây bây
- giờ tôi sẽ đóng các cái câu lệnh nhập từ
- bàn phím và tôi gán cái biến danh sách
- này có 5 học sinh như ở trên màn hình
- đây Thế ngoài cái lệnh áp bình bổ sung
- thêm một cái phần tử và cuối danh sách
- ví dụ như là danh sách đang có 5 phần tử
- rồi nếu như chúng ta áp bình thêm một
- cái học sinh nữa thì học sinh đó nó sẽ
- nằm ở vị trí thứ 6 ở vị trí sau cùng bây
- giờ tôi muốn chèn thêm một cái học sinh
- vào giữa cái Nguyễn Văn B và phạm thị c
- này thì khi đấy chúng ta có thể dùng cái
- lệnh Insert như thế này họ tên chấm
- Insert
- Tôi muốn chèn vào vị trí thứ hai đây là
- thứ không hệ thống 1 vào chữ thứ hai
- chúng ta như vậy chúng ta sẽ tham số của
- nó là số 2 và cái phần tử chúng ta cần
- chèn từ lấy ví dụ như là Phạm Thị Hoa
- rồi sau đó thì tôi sẽ in ra cái danh
- sách nhé
- chúng ta sẽ được Trần Văn A Nguyễn Văn B
- sau đó thì là Phạm Thị Hoa rồi đến Phạm
- Thị C như thế này
- cái lệnh nó khác với lại Apple nó chỉ
- cần một cái tham số thôi bổ sung cái
- phần tử và cuối danh sách Thế còn cái
- ứng suất này là chúng ta có thêm một cái
- chỉ số là chèn vào cái phần tử này vào
- vị trí nào vì vị trí thứ hai
- bây giờ Tôi muốn xóa bỏ một cái phần tử
- từ danh sách Tôi lấy ví dụ tôi muốn xóa
- anh Nguyễn Văn B ra khỏi danh sách Chúng
- ta có thể dùng cái lệnh họ tên chấm
- remote như thế ra và chúng ta có thể
- truyền vào cái tham số là anh Nguyễn Văn
- B như thế này các bạn lưu ý trong một
- danh sách thì các cái phần tử có thể lặp
- lại tôi lấy ví dụ như là anh Nguyễn Văn
- B này lặp lại nhiều lần
- như thế này
- bây giờ tôi chèn thêm một cái câu ở đây
- nữa là
- và Như vậy là hôm nay chúng ta đã giới
- thiệu với các bạn một cái cấu trúc dữ
- liệu khá là phổ biến ở trong bài thơ và
- các ngôn ngữ lập trình Nói chung đó là
- cái biến danh sách để khai báo một cái
- biến danh sách Chúng Ta Chưa hết cũng
- đặt tên biến sau đó dấu bằng sau dấu
- bằng là cái dấu mở góc vuông và đóng góp
- vuông và trong cái mở mẫu vuông đóng mốc
- vuông đó thì chúng ta Liệt kê các cái
- phần tử của danh sách như thế này
- và chúng ta truy vấn từng cái phần tử
- của danh sách bằng cách là chúng ta gọi
- tên biến và đưa cái chỉ số 0 1 2 vân vân
- vào đó rồi chúng ta cũng có thể dùng cái
- câu lệnh for is họ tên như thế này thì
- sẽ lấy ra được tất cả các phần tử của
- cái danh sách
- rồi chúng ta cũng đã học cái cách bổ
- sung một cái phần tử vào cuối ngân sách
- bằng cái lệnh open như thế này rồi chúng
- ta cũng học cái lệnh Insert một cái phân
- tử và một cái vị trí cụ thể ở trong sách
- sách bằng cái lệnh hình Sơn như thế này
- rồi chúng ta cũng đã học cái lệnh remote
- một cái phần tử xóa bỏ một cái phần tử ở
- trong danh sách bằng cái lệnh remote như
- thế này bài học hôm nay của chúng ta đến
- đây là tạm dừng xin cảm ơn các bạn đã
- theo dõi
Bạn có thể đánh giá bài học này ở đây